Austrian Airlines to deploy spare capacity to Dubai during the winter months
On September 3, 2025, Austrian Airlines announced its return to Dubai using Airbus A320neo narrowbody aircraft.
Running from December 1, 2025, until March 2026, the Austrian flag carrier will operate a five-weekly nonstop service between its hub in Vienna (VIE) and Dubai International Airport (DXB).
At least initially, these flights will run for the period of three months, since Austrian Airlines sees the launch of this new route primarily as a commercial experiment. The carrier has even labeled the new service publicly as a ‘Winter trial’.
The carrier’s plan is to test this new route by deploying some of the spare capacity it has during the winter months. Austrian Airlines’ CEO, Annette Mann, explained the rationale for the new service in the press release announcing its launch:
“An aircraft in the air is always better than one on the ground – and at the same time, we want to offer our guests a compelling deal. We understand this route comes with strong and very comfortable competition. But by deploying aircraft that would otherwise be idle during winter, we can afford to take a bold step, try something new, and challenge the market.”
What’s more, the aircraft assigned to this route will be operating mostly during the European night hours. The Dubai-bound flight will leave Vienna at 18.55 in the evening, arriving in Dubai at 3.40am. The return flight will leave Dubai at 6.05am and arrive in Vienna at 9.25am (all times local).
Austrian Airlines is marketing this route as an option for price-conscious travelers, offering return fares from €314 return under the ‘Dubai Deal’ promotional slogan.
The airline is testing the waters by using an Airbus A32neo aircraft with 180 seats on this route, rather than a widebody aircraft. In doing so, Austrian Airlines joins an increasing number of airlines, such as airBaltic, ITA Airways, Aegean Airlines and Wizz Air, that are deploying narrowbody aircraft on services between Europe and Dubai.
